What is Healthcare Automation?
Healthcare automation encompasses technologies that reduce or eliminate manual human effort in clinical and administrative workflows. This includes robotic process automation (RPA), artificial intelligence (AI), machine learning (ML), natural language processing (NLP), and intelligent document processing—all working together to streamline operations across the healthcare continuum.
In 2026, the conversation has shifted from "if" to automate to "how fast." With 47.8% of hospitals reporting vacancy rates exceeding 10% and buying cycles compressing from 12-18 months to under six, healthcare organizations are implementing automation at unprecedented speed.
Types of Healthcare Automation
Robotic Process Automation (RPA)
Software "bots" that mimic human actions to perform repetitive tasks like data entry, claims processing, and eligibility verification. RPA works with existing systems without requiring deep integration.
Intelligent Automation (IA)
Combines RPA with AI/ML to handle complex, decision-based tasks. Uses NLP, computer vision, and predictive analytics to automate processes that previously required human judgment.
Ambient AI Documentation
AI that listens to patient-provider conversations and automatically generates clinical notes, eliminating manual documentation. See our ambient scribe guide.
Agentic AI
Autonomous AI agents that can plan, decide, and execute multi-step workflows independently— from scheduling to prior authorization to appeals management.
Healthcare Automation Market Size 2025-2034
The healthcare automation market is experiencing explosive growth, driven by labor shortages, the need for operational efficiency, and rapid advances in AI technology.
| Market Segment | 2025 Value | 2034 Projection | CAGR |
|---|---|---|---|
| Healthcare Automation (Total) | $44.75B | $95.53B | 9.3% |
| Clinical Workflow Solutions | $13.61B | $42.7B | 13.57% |
| RPA in Healthcare | $2.28B | $10.01B | 20.37% |
| Ambient AI Documentation | $600M | $2.5B+ | ~17% |
Source: Multiple research firms including Mordor Intelligence, Precedence Research, and Menlo Ventures.
Top Healthcare Automation Use Cases 2026
1. Clinical Documentation Automation
Ambient AI scribes are transforming how clinicians document patient encounters. By listening to conversations and automatically generating SOAP notes, progress notes, and other clinical documentation, these tools are reclaiming significant time.
Real-World Impact
Health systems like AtlantiCare and St. Luke's report ambient AI scribes reclaim 60+ minutes per clinician per day—eliminating manual note-taking while improving documentation quality and reducing physician burnout.
2. Revenue Cycle Management (RCM)
AI-powered RCM automation is delivering dramatic cost reductions. From eligibility verification to claims submission, denial management, and appeals—automation is handling the entire billing lifecycle.

3. Prior Authorization Automation
Prior authorization remains one of healthcare's most burdensome administrative tasks. AI-driven RPA now handles the entire workflow—from gathering clinical documentation to submitting requests and managing appeals. Check our prior authorization guide for current requirements.
4. Patient Scheduling & Communications
Conversational AI handles appointment scheduling, reminders, follow-ups, and patient inquiries 24/7. AI algorithms optimize scheduling based on provider availability, patient needs, and resource constraints—reducing no-shows and improving operational flow.
RPA Time Savings (Deloitte 2024)
- Schedulers: 700-870 hours saved annually per FTE
- Claims processors: 810-980 hours saved annually per FTE
- Total industry impact: 2+ billion hours of administrative tasks automated (UiPath customers)
5. Coding & Compliance Automation
AI-powered coding solutions analyze clinical documentation and suggest appropriate ICD-10 and CPT codes. This reduces coding errors, speeds up the billing cycle, and ensures documentation completeness for E/M coding compliance.

Implementing Healthcare Automation: Best Practices
Start with High-ROI, Low-Risk Processes
Begin with repetitive, rule-based tasks like eligibility verification, appointment reminders, or data entry. These deliver quick wins while your team builds automation expertise.
Ensure HIPAA Compliance from Day One
Choose HITRUST-certified vendors with signed BAAs. Implement proper access controls, audit logging, and encryption. Review our HIPAA compliance guide.
Involve End Users Early
Clinicians and staff who will use the automation should help design workflows and validate outputs. This improves adoption and ensures the solution actually solves real problems.
Measure Everything
Track time savings, error rates, cost per transaction, and user satisfaction before and after. Use these metrics to demonstrate ROI and prioritize future automation initiatives.
Plan for Scale
Choose platforms that can grow with you. What starts as one department's automation often expands organization-wide once benefits are proven.
Healthcare Automation Trends for 2026
Agentic AI Goes Mainstream
AI agents that can autonomously handle end-to-end workflows—from scheduling to authorization to appeals—are moving from pilot to production. Expect "agentic automation" to dominate vendor messaging.
LLM + RPA Integration
Large language models are being combined with RPA to handle unstructured data, understand context, and make decisions—turning bots into intelligent teammates.
Ambient AI Adoption Accelerates
Clinical documentation automation is the fastest-growing segment. By end of 2026, most major health systems will have ambient AI pilots or full deployments.
Process Mining for Discovery
AI-powered process mining tools analyze existing workflows to identify automation opportunities automatically—removing the guesswork from RPA project selection.
